Firefighters knock down rubbish fire at sprawling 'junkyard' property in Sun Valley

Firefighters were on the scene of a rubbish fire on the sprawling property of a home in Sun Valley Friday afternoon that has been described as a "junkyard." Sky5's Rich Prickett was over the area off La Tuna Canyon Road at noon, where firefighters were seen finishing up work on an RV that caught fire [...]
